    Discursive Provocateurs 

    Clayton, Sarah Marshall
    By setting hermeneutical analysis within contemporary discourse, this dissertation reveals that in the period from the end of World War II to the early 1980s globalization in Japan occurring under the auspices of the same ideals that had sustained modernization produces alienation, even within their centers of production. ...
